Solar energy systems are rapidly becoming a popular choice for homeowners and click here businesses alike, offering a clean, renewable, and cost-effective alternative to traditional fossil fuels. These systems work by converting sunlight into electricity using photovoltaic (PV) panels. Solar panels are made up of semiconductor materials that generate an electrical current when exposed by sunlight. The electricity generated can then be used to power homes, businesses, or even directed back into the power system.

  • There are different types of solar energy systems available, such as grid-tied systems, off-grid systems, and hybrid systems. Grid-tied systems are connected to the electrical grid, allowing homeowners to export excess electricity back to the utility company. Off-grid systems, on the other hand, are independent, meaning they don't rely on the grid for power.
  • Solar systems offer a variety of benefits, including reducing your carbon footprint, saving money on energy bills, and increasing the value of your property.

Maximizing Efficiency in Residential Solar Energy Installations

Harnessing the power of the sun for residential energy needs is a smart choice. To truly optimize the efficiency of your solar installation, think about a range of factors. First and foremost, ensure optimal panel placement to capture the maximum amount of sunlight throughout the day. Analyze the orientation and tilt angle of your roof, as these can substantially impact energy production. Secondly, select high-quality solar panels with a proven track record of output.

In addition, implement a smart inverter system that can effectively manage the flow of energy. Regularly maintain your panels and elements to ensure they are operating at peak capacity. Finally, look into energy storage solutions, such as battery installations, to utilize excess solar energy for evening use. By adopting these strategies, you can greatly boost the efficiency of your residential solar energy installation and minimize your reliance on traditional energy sources.
